Changing the closing date in Reckon Accounts Hosted

I am the administrator but I cannot get the closing date to change. I have been able to do this every year since I became the administrator in 2013 and I know what has to be done but I cannot get it to change in our reports .

Has the new MFA requirement changed the process?

    I change it every month, are you actually logged in as Admin? What do you mean in the reports, the closing date only means you can’t enter anything prior to the closing date without a password. It doesn’t affect the reports in any way, not to my knowledge and I have been using this feature for way over 25 years

    Sometimes the closing date has a glitch. Recommend deleting the date you currently have in there, saving that and then go back in and add the date you require. That should fix the glitch.

    Our new closing date meant we started the year with a new month.

    I changed this in "Company Information" and was then able to set the closing date normally.
